In general, I should state I like the Flexispot E7.
here are lots of things to like about the Flexispot E7. In general, my experience was really positive.
It’s really simple to assemble, and it took my 11-year-old child and I (I mostly simply monitored) under an hour from start to finish.
It’s incredibly tough and can hold a great deal of weight. If you don’t think me, take a look at the video below of it operating while there’s a person resting on it.
The electric raise/lower feature is not just easy to use and fast, but it’s also remarkably smooth and quiet.
You can configure your preferred standing and sitting heights, and it will remember them, making it easy to switch between the two without providing it much idea.
On top of being practical, it likewise looks terrific in my office (I got the bamboo leading desk).
The width is also adjustable so it can fit in smaller sized areas.
It’s suitable for users with heights from 4′ 2″ all the way up to 6′ 4″ (if you’re taller than 6′ 4″, you might wish to include a screen stand to your workstation).
The cable television tray keeps all of those charging cables arranged, which is also helpful if your furry coworker likes to chew on or have fun with your cable televisions.
Flexispot has choices that are even more affordable than numerous other desks like it.

Cons: What I Didn’t Like About the Flexispot E7
Though the cons on this desk are very little, here are a couple of functions that I wasn’t necessarily a huge fan of:
The bundle that the desk came in was heavy, so bringing it inside was a group effort, however this is just an effect of how tough the Flexispot is.
The convenient cable television tray was a little bit complicated to set up. In the end, you eventually slip it under screws, which wasn’t very clear from the instructions.
You will need to buy an anti-fatigue mat to remain comfy, however this is an excellent concept for any standing desks, so I can’t fault Flexispot for that.
